About Outreach

Outreach is a comprehensive revenue orchestration platform designed for sales, marketing, revenue operations, and customer success teams. It leverages agentic AI to automate and enhance every stage of the sales process—from prospecting and deal management to forecasting, coaching, and account expansion. The platform features innovative AI agents including Outreach Omni (a conversational agent for asking questions and taking action), Agent Studio (intelligent workflow automation), Meeting Prep Agent (automated briefings), and AI Topics Explorer (conversation analysis). Outreach helps revenue teams consolidate their tech stack, with customers like Amplitude reporting savings of over $600K annually by replacing five platforms with this single solution. Trusted by major enterprises including Zoom, Siemens, Snowflake, and Databricks, Outreach positions itself as an all-in-one solution that acts as a virtual teammate working every deal and account simultaneously.

Our Review

Outreach stands out as a robust, enterprise-grade revenue orchestration platform that genuinely leverages AI beyond basic automation. The introduction of Outreach Omni as a conversational interface is particularly impressive, allowing sales reps to interact naturally across multiple channels including in-app, mobile, and Slack. The platform's ability to consolidate multiple sales tools into one solution addresses a real pain point, as demonstrated by Amplitude's significant cost savings. The Knowledge feature that allows uploading proprietary content for AI personalization shows thoughtful implementation that respects brand voice. However, the platform appears heavily geared toward enterprise clients, which may make it cost-prohibitive for smaller teams. The lack of transparent pricing on the website is a notable drawback—requiring prospects to request demos creates friction. While the feature set is comprehensive, it may present a steep learning curve for teams transitioning from simpler tools. The platform's strength lies in its depth and integration capabilities, but this complexity could be overwhelming for organizations seeking straightforward sales engagement tools. Overall, Outreach delivers substantial value for large revenue teams willing to invest in a comprehensive, AI-powered solution.
